Economics Weekly The Great Wealth Transfer Flows to the Few

The Great Wealth Transfer is a highly anticipated economic phenomenon in markets today that has been invoked to support everything from a floor under home prices to a boost in demand for luxury items, travel, and other discretionary spending. Today, baby boomers hold more than $94 trillion in assets—just over half of the total U.S. household net worth—and a meaningful share will pass to younger generations over the next two decades. This transfer of wealth is already underway and is set to accelerate as the oldest baby boomers turn 80 this year. The interesting questions, in our view, are: How much of the gross actually reaches heirs once retirement spending, taxes, and charitable giving are stripped out? Which households receive it? And what are they likely to do with it?

In this Economics Weekly, Richard de Chazal works through each of these questions and concludes that the transfer is large but narrow—it stays within families already near the top, deepening the concentration of wealth rather than easing it, with the impact on consumption far more muted than expected.
